Parking Lot Excavation in Layton, UT
Parking lot excavation services involve the careful removal and preparation of soil and existing surfaces to create a stable foundation for new parking areas. This process is essential for a variety of projects, including constructing new driveways, expanding existing parking spaces, or preparing land for commercial or residential parking lots. Property owners typically seek this service to ensure proper drainage, level surfaces, and a durable base that can support vehicles and withstand weather conditions over time.
Before requesting parking lot excavation, property owners should consider the size of the area, the type of soil present, and any existing structures or underground utilities that may impact the project. It is also important to understand the scope of excavation needed, including the depth and grading requirements, to ensure the finished surface meets safety and usability standards. Clear communication about these aspects can help facilitate a smooth process and achieve the desired results for parking area improvements.

Parking Lot Excavation Questions
What is parking lot excavation? Parking lot excavation involves removing soil and debris to prepare the area for paving or surfacing, creating a stable foundation for parking surfaces.
When is parking lot excavation needed? Excavation is necessary when constructing a new parking lot, expanding an existing one, or addressing drainage issues and uneven ground.
What types of projects require parking lot excavation? Projects include new parking lot construction, lot resurfacing, and site improvements that involve grading or leveling the area.
What should property owners consider before excavation? It’s important to evaluate the site’s soil condition, drainage needs, and future traffic flow to ensure a proper foundation for the parking surface.
